Output 29e403893698251329a495bb1590efdd4ef040e652281776e3ad6581598f2f61:158

value
13122
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f3f85ba13cdca654e248766fdec7c042c25ff50b86706a9c4c9dca849169c856
address
bc1p70u9hgfumjn9fcjgwehaa37qgtp9lagtsecx48zvnh9gfytfeptqjxyhcn
transaction
29e403893698251329a495bb1590efdd4ef040e652281776e3ad6581598f2f61
spent
true